אודות ברקודים

ברקודים דו-ממדיים ותלת-ממדיים

למה משמשים ברקודים ומה היתרונות שלהם?
ActiveBarcode: דוגמה לברקוד 1Dברקוד הוא ייצוג חזותי וניתן לקריאה על ידי מכונה של נתונים. הנתונים המקודדים מתארים בדרך כלל מידע אודות האובייקט הנושא את הברקוד.

ברקודים מסורתיים מייצגים נתונים על ידי שינוי רוחב ורווחים של קווים מקבילים. ברקודים אלה מכונים בדרך כלל ברקודים לינאריים או חד-ממדיים.

ActiveBarcode: דוגמה לברקוד דו-ממדימאוחר יותר פותחו ברקודים דו-ממדיים. הם משתמשים בדפוסים גיאומטריים כגון מלבנים, נקודות או משושים, ולעתים קרובות מכונים "קודי מטריצה". ברקודים דו-ממדיים מציעים צפיפות נתונים גבוהה יותר, ולכן יכולים לאחסן יותר מידע מאשר ברקודים חד-ממדיים.

בתחילה, ברקודים נסרקו באמצעות מכשירים אופטיים ייעודיים המכונים "קוראי ברקודים". כיום, ברקודים ניתנים לקריאה גם באמצעות תוכנה במכשירים המצוידים במצלמות, כגון טלפונים חכמים.

ניתן למצוא מידע מפורט יותר אודות ברקודים בוויקיפדיה.

תפקידו של ActiveBarcode

ActiveBarcode משמש ליצירת ברקודים מנתונים. נתונים אלה יכולים להגיע מגליונות אלקטרוניים, מסדי נתונים, יישומים עסקיים או מערכות מבוססות ענן.

במקום ליצור ברקודים באופן ידני, ActiveBarcode מאפשר לך ליצור אותם באופן אוטומטי מנתונים קיימים. הדבר חוסך זמן, מפחית טעויות ומבטל את הצורך בהזנת נתונים ידנית.

ברקודים נוצרים כתמונות מפת סיביות או גרפיקה וקטורית וניתן לשלב אותם ישירות במסמכים, תוויות או יישומים באינטרנט. הברקודים המתקבלים הם תמונות סטנדרטיות וניתן להציג ולהדפיס אותם ללא צורך בהתקנת תוכנה נוספת.

באמצעות ממשק ה-REST API של ActiveBarcode, יצירת ברקודים זמינה כשירות מודרני מבוסס ענן. ניתן להשתמש בו ב-Microsoft 365, Excel, יישומים אינטרנטיים ותהליכי עבודה אוטומטיים בכל פלטפורמה.

כאשר ברקודים נוצרים מנתונים חיים, הם מתעדכנים אוטומטית בכל פעם שהנתונים הבסיסיים משתנים. זה הופך את ActiveBarcode למתאים למסמכים דינמיים ולתהליכים אוטומטיים בסביבות מודרניות.

ActiveBarcode מספק דרך פשוטה, אמינה ובלתי תלויה בפלטפורמה ליצירת ברקודים מנתונים. אפשרויות הפריסה הבאות זמינות עבור כל סוגי הברקודים:

אפשרויות פריסת ברקוד

סיבוב

בחר את הכיוון במרווחים של 90 מעלות. בעת יצירת קבצי תמונה, ניתן גם להגדיר את הסיבוב במרווחים של 1 מעלה.

ActiveBarcode: ברקוד סיבוב 0 תארים
0 תארים
ActiveBarcode: ברקוד סיבוב 90 תארים
90 תארים
ActiveBarcode: ברקוד סיבוב 180 תארים
180 תארים
ActiveBarcode: ברקוד סיבוב 270 תארים
270 תארים

שורת טקסט רגיל

ניתן להפעיל או לכבות את שורת הטקסט הרגיל:

ActiveBarcode: ברקוד שורת טקסט רגיל על
על
ActiveBarcode: ברקוד שורת טקסט רגיל כבוי
כבוי

צבעים

יש לך חופש בחירה של צבע הרקע וצבע החזית:

ActiveBarcode: ברקוד חזית צבעים
חזית
ActiveBarcode: ברקוד רקע צבעים
רקע

גבולות

הגדר את גובה ורוחב הגבול:

ActiveBarcode: ברקוד גובה הגבול
גובה הגבול 4px
ActiveBarcode: ברקוד גובה הגבול
גובה הגבול 20px

חריצים

קבע את אורך החריצים:

ActiveBarcode: ברקוד חריצים
50%
ActiveBarcode: ברקוד חריצים
100%
ActiveBarcode: ברקוד חריצים
0%

יישור

הגדר את יישור הברקוד:

ActiveBarcode: ברקוד
שמאל
ActiveBarcode: ברקוד
מרכז
ActiveBarcode: ברקוד
נכון

כיצד להשתמש בתווים מיוחדים בברקודים

ActiveBarcode: קוד בקרהסוגים מסוימים של ברקודים יכולים לקודד תווים מיוחדים כגון TAB. זה כולל את קוד ה-QR, את DataMatrix, את קוד 128 ואת PDF417. את תווי הבקרה הללו יש להזין כטקסט רגיל המוטמע ב-<>.

סקירה כללית של תווי הבקרה:

<SOH>
Start of Heading
ASCII Code: 1
<STX>
Start of Text
ASCII Code: 2
<ETX>
End of Text
ASCII Code: 3
<EOT>
End of Transmission
ASCII Code: 4
<ENQ>
Enquiry
ASCII Code: 5
<ACK>
Acknowledge
ASCII Code: 6
<BEL>
Bell
ASCII Code: 7
<BS>
Backspace
ASCII Code: 8
<TAB>
Horizontal Tabulation
ASCII Code: 9
<LF>
Line Feed
ASCII Code: 10
<VT>
Vertical Tabulation
ASCII Code: 11
<FF>
Form Feed
ASCII Code: 12
<CR>
Carriage Return
ASCII Code: 13
<SO>
Shift Out
ASCII Code: 14
<SI>
Shift In
ASCII Code: 15
<DLE>
Data Link Escape
ASCII Code: 16
<DC1>
Device Control 1
ASCII Code: 17
<DC2>
Device Control 2
ASCII Code: 18
<DC3>
Device Control 3
ASCII Code: 19
<DC4>
Device Control 4
ASCII Code: 20
<NAK>
Negative Acknowledge
ASCII Code: 21
<SYN>
Synchronous Idle
ASCII Code: 22
<ETB>
End of Transmission Block
ASCII Code: 23
<CAN>
Cancel
ASCII Code: 24
<EM>
End of Medium
ASCII Code: 25
<SUB>
Substitute
ASCII Code: 26
<ESC>
Escape
ASCII Code: 27
<FS>
File Separator
ASCII Code: 28
<GS>
Group Separator
ASCII Code: 29
<RS>
Record Separator
ASCII Code: 30
<US>
Unit Separator
ASCII Code: 31
<DEL>
Delete
ASCII Code: 127


כאשר נתוני מזהה היישום (AI) מקודדים, תווי הבקרה <GS> או <FNC1> משמשים לציון סוף הנתונים באורך משתנה.